Is the Character Right for the Story?

Stories are wrapped up in their main characters. I would argue that the characters are the most important part of stories. When we look at characters, it is important to match the correct character to the story. A middle-aged man would not be a good main character for Harry Potter. Citizen Kane would not work if the main character was lazy. The character is important to what story is told.
